Reactive PublishingWhether you're a total beginner or a budding apiarist, The Backyard Beekeeper's Handbook is your all-in-one guide to creating a thriving hive and enjoying the golden rewards of honey, wax, and pollination. Written by sustainable living advocate Lilly Van Der Post, this beautifully illustrated manual empowers you to raise healthy bees, protect native pollinators, and cultivate a deeper connection to the rhythms of nature.Inside, you'll learn how to: Build and position your first hive with confidenceUnderstand bee behavior and seasonal hive carePrevent pests, diseases, and colony collapseHarvest and store honey the natural wayCreate bee-friendly gardens that support biodiversityContribute meaningfully to global bee conservationWith step-by-step instructions, troubleshooting tips, and real-world wisdom, this is more than a how-to-it's a love letter to the vital role bees play in our ecosystem.Perfect for gardeners, homesteaders, and eco-conscious families, The Backyard Beekeeper's Handbook will help you turn your backyard into a sanctuary-for bees and for yourself.
